From left, Army Col. Jack Mosher and Maj. Jay Brock from the Maine National Guard, Jill Sheppard and Army Sgt. Maj. Victor Angry from the National Guard Bureau run at the National World War II Memorial and around the Capital memorials May 28, in the early morning portion of the “Resiliency Run.”
Mosher and Brock started their ultra-run in Kittery, Maine May 8 to inspire resiliency and wellness in the nation’s servicemembers, veterans and their families. They ended the 21-day journey here in a final marathon-length course leading into Arlington National Cemetery.
